Most people want more than 2 piggies.

And as more and more the most common thing seems to be a neutered boar and a girl, you can then only add further girls to the group. I am in favour of that aswell, as I think its the nicest and most natural way for piggies to live together, but sadly it means that alot more girls can be rehomed than boys..
